Entry Operator (Night Shift)
On-site · Jackson, Mississippi, United States
Job Summary
Entry Operator (Night Shift) responsible for operating the entry end of the coating line, loading/unloading coils, measuring gauge/width, inspecting coils for defects, accurately entering coil information into Oracle, allocating raw coils per production schedule, and maintaining a clean work area. Requires ability to work up to 12-hour shifts, pass background check and drug test, and use PPE in manufacturing areas. Knowledge of manufacturing processes, safety protocols, and basic computer skills is preferred; cross-training on other operating roles and adherence to SOPs is expected. Company offers comprehensive benefits and growth opportunities.
Required Qualifications
- High School diploma or equivalent (GED)
- One year of operating experience in a manufacturing environment
- Knowledge of basic hand and power tools
- Time Management – prioritizing work to meet internal and/or external customer demands
- Good communication skills
- Mobile equipment operations skills
